Bryant Ridge's Analysis:
The Smith & Wesson Model 27-8 Performance Center Lew Horton 1 of 102 is a highly exclusive, limited-production revolver that represents the intersection of classic N-frame power, modern Performance Center craftsmanship, and boutique distributor exclusivity, making it one of the more desirable contemporary collectible revolvers produced by Smith & Wesson. Built on the legendary Model 27 platform—originally introduced as the .357 Magnum in the 1930s—the 27-8 variant incorporates modern engineering updates while retaining the robust N-frame construction long associated with strength and durability. This particular edition was commissioned through Lew Horton Distributing Company, a distributor well known for special runs and unique configurations, and its extremely limited production of just 102 units significantly enhances its rarity and collector appeal. As a Performance Center firearm, it benefits from hand-fitting, tuned action work, and enhanced finishing, typically resulting in a smoother double-action pull, a crisp single-action break, and tighter overall tolerances compared to standard production models. Chambered in .357 Magnum (with the ability to also fire .38 Special), the revolver offers substantial power combined with versatility, and it is often configured with a distinctive barrel length—commonly shorter than traditional Model 27 variants—giving it a balance between portability and ballistic performance.

Aesthetically, these limited runs frequently feature premium finishes such as deep bluing or specialized coatings, along with high-quality grips—often wood or custom designs—that complement the revolver’s upscale presentation. The Model 27 lineage is known for its historical prestige, and the “-8” engineering change reflects later production updates, including internal refinements and, in many cases, modern manufacturing techniques. The combination of Performance Center refinement, Lew Horton exclusivity, and extremely low production numbers makes this revolver especially appealing not just as a shooter but as a serious collector’s piece, embodying both the heritage of one of Smith & Wesson’s most iconic revolver lines and the bespoke attention to detail of its custom shop offerings.
